After blanching, add them to a food processor … WebApr 15, 2024 · To the bowl of a food processor or high speed blender, add all ingredients. Pulse to partially chop the avocado, then puree until mixture is creamy and well combined. For a creamy, guacamole-type dip, add more sour cream or yogurt and process again to your desired consistency. Use immediately, or transfer to a small Weck jar with a lid.

WebDec 7, 2024 · 3 avocados - peeled, pitted, and mashed 1 lime, juiced 1 teaspoon salt 2 roma (plum) tomatoes, diced ½ cup diced onion 3 tablespoons chopped fresh cilantro 1 teaspoon minced garlic 1 pinch ground cayenne pepper (Optional) Directions Mash avocados, lime juice, and salt together in a medium bowl; mix in tomatoes, onion, cilantro, and garlic.

We're going to ask you a series of questions about your preferences, such as the kind of activities you enjoy, your favorite sports, your favorite music and your personal values. how far is navarre flWebMar 17, 2024 · This method will heat the avocado to slightly soften it. While it won't produce the best tasting, silky-smooth avocado we know and love, it'll do the trick when you're in a pinch. Preheat the oven to 200 degrees, wrap the avocado in foil, and place it on a baking sheet.
